Abstract

A player receives encoded content of a first resolution level from a content retransmitter and monitors bandwidth of the communication connection utilized to receive the content. When the bandwidth changes with respect to various threshold values corresponding to various resolution levels, the player signals the content retransmitter to increase or decrease the encoding resolution for future portions. The player also locates related substitute content. When the player signals the content retransmitter to decrease the resolution below a minimum, the player plays the substitute content instead of the received content. Subsequently when the bandwidth is again such that player signals the content retransmitter to increase the resolution to the minimum or above, the player plays the received content instead of the substitute content. In various implementations, the player may obtain substitute content prior to or at the time the player determines to play substitute content.

Claims (14)

1. A method for handling disruption in content streams received at a player device from a content retransmitter, the method comprising:

a player device monitoring bandwidth of a communication connection utilized to receive the first portion of content at the player device from the content retransmitter wherein the first portion of content is encoded at a first resolution level;

the player device signaling the content retransmitter to encode a second portion of the content at a second resolution level when the player device determines that the bandwidth of the communication connection has decreased below a threshold value, wherein the player device determines that the bandwidth of the communication connection has decreased below the threshold value by measuring a number of frames of the first portion of the content dropped by the player device during at least one of decoding the first portion of the content or rendering the first portion of the content;

the player device locating substitute content that is related to the first portion of the content; and

the player device obtaining the substitute content to present instead of the second portion of the content when the second resolution level is below a minimum threshold resolution level.
